fourteen people
by Robert Fleischanderl
Photographs: Robert Fleischanderl
Text: Ian Jeffrey
Publisher: Weidle Verlag
104 pages
Year: 2000
ISBN: 3-931135-45-4
Price: 29 €
Comments: German and English
“Fourteen People“ is a striking photo essay about German speaking Jewish emigrants from Germany, Austria, Poland and Hungary, who are living in London ever since their banishment. They live somewhere between two cultures and have still no proper home.
